Determine Your Skin Tone and Undertone

If you really want to know which colour will suit you the most, you first need to know your skin complexion, and whether or not you have a cooler or a warmer undertone.


1.     Fair Skin

Women who have fair skin with warmer undertones would look best with hair colours like honey, butterscotch, candy blue or strawberry pink.

On the other hand, fair skinned women with cooler undertones should go for platinum or champagne blonde.


2.     Medium Skin

Cooler undertone women should stick to ashy tones like sand, walnut brown, and wheat blonde. This will make their reddish skin tone less prominent.

Women with warmer skin tones should go for colours like tawny blonde, golden caramel, copper, or reddish brown to counteract the dullness of the skin.

3.     Olive Skin

Earthy shades like violet, mocha, or rich brown with a subtle gold or honey will be the perfect hair colours for your warm undertone skin.

But if you have an olive skin with cooler undertones then shades like auburn, chestnut brown, and cinnamon will be perfect. The colours will gorgeously enhance your natural complexion.


4.     Dark skin

The goal should be to bring a contrast with your skin colour and hair colour. If the hair colour is too close to your skin colour then your hair wouldn’t look any different.

Therefore, you have to be very careful of this fact when going for a hair colour change. If you have a warm undertone then we suggest you to opt for colours like maple brown, mahogany, toffee or a similar  warm colour.
